Communication breakdowns are the leading cause of sentinel events in #hospitals, so it’s no surprise that of the hundreds of challenges facing today’s #healthcare institutions, the leadership team at Carilion Giles Community Hospital (part of the Carilion Clinic hospital network) chose to prioritize improving handoff communications in their efforts to reduce patient harm.
Over the past year, we’ve had the pleasure of helping nurses in CGCH’s ED and Med-Surg units implement a blueprint for structured handoff communication that allows transitions of care to occur reliably and uniformly while capturing often-missed patient information. Their efforts paid off, and since adopting the I-PASS methodology, they’ve seen significant results, including:
💬 68% reduction in communication failure-related #safety events
🕓 Decreased average length of stay
🚨 90% fewer reported rates of harm
